Software Systems Design/ Architect Engineer

Successful applicants will be required to work as part of a team of engineers, performing system level software and functional safety specification, design and analysis activities for products used in real time automotive applications. Work covers all parts of the system and functional safety applicants, from developing new ideas and concepts, requirements management, systems/functional safety design, analysis and implementation through to serial production.

Software systems design/architect engineers are required to possess a degree of self-discipline and initiative that will allow them to work unaided, solving engineering problems that are required within the position. The majority of the work is centred on the software system architecture and component design and interaction, conformance of the build to architectural specification rules, and software configuration management of the system according to industry best practice. These are safety critical systems, so must be proven to high integrity level.

Job Role:

1 Responsible for the functional safety of the software build artefacts

2 Maintenance and enforcement of the software system architectural rules.

3 Software Systems architecture specification and component design using sysML and UML

4 Managing, allocation, implementation, traceability of customer software requirements to the software and their verification test results at all levels in the SW Vee model

5 Identification of system elements of reuse and new development

6 Configuration management of software system design according to the configuration management plan and release plan

7 Working to company quality standards

8 Developing processes to ensure functional safety

Must Have Experience and Skills in ALL of these areas:

1 Practical knowledge of systems engineering practice according to ASPICE or ISO15504, and ISO12207

2 Deep understanding of the management of functional safety software.

3 Understanding of the concept of ASIL Decomposition within the software domain.

4 Verification of the capability of a software to meet the functional safety requirements

5 Verification of correct allocation / development of new system and software requirements

6 Specification of structural, dynamic and logical behaviour at the software system level

7 Design verification analysis i.e. use-case testing, FTA, FMEA and other appropriate practice

8 Establishing appropriate verification and validation acceptance criteria are in place

9 Verification of the compliant operation of the product to the original specification

10 Configuration management and baselining

11 Experience of product variant management

Desirable experience and skills:

1 Practical knowledge of relevant safety standards

ISO26262 : 2011 - ( special emphasis on Part 4 and 6 )

EN1175, EN280, ISO13849

ISO61508

1 Practical knowledge of automotive and technologies

Motor inverters

Automotive electronics and topologies

CAN protocols: UDS, XCP, CANopen, J1939, OBDII
